Group 1 - The core viewpoint of the article highlights that Chinese cross-border e-commerce sellers are actively seeking strategic transformation and diversification in market layout to find more certainty, with 88% of surveyed sellers planning to develop new markets [1] - The Latin American market is characterized by low competition saturation and high growth potential, with a projected e-commerce market size exceeding $1 trillion by 2027, doubling from 2023 [2] - Brazil and Mexico are identified as the top two e-commerce markets in Latin America, serving as prime entry points for cross-border e-commerce sellers [3] Group 2 - The challenges for companies expanding into the Latin American e-commerce market include changes in tax policies, import duties, and complex legal regulations, which can affect operational efficiency [4] - The Southeast Asian e-commerce market is experiencing rapid growth, with the total GMV expected to increase from $37.1 billion in 2019 to $128.4 billion in 2024, representing a growth rate of over 300% [6] - The Regional Comprehensive Economic Partnership (RCEP) has provided tangible benefits for cross-border e-commerce, such as reduced tariffs and faster customs clearance, enhancing product price competitiveness [7]
